At the meeting, people could offer input about what Gulfport Marina changes they wanted to see — and what they didn’t want.
While Gulfportians are all too familiar with flooding from storm surge, they’re also quite familiar with working and playing on the water. Gulfport’s Municipal Marina serves the community through providing business, recreation, and education. The marina’s importance also makes it a major topic of discussion in Gulfport. On March
25, the City partnered with Stantec Consulting to meet with the community to discuss a possible concept for the marina. From 6-8 p.m., community members, stakeholders, and experts gathered in the Historic Gulfport Casino to talk about ideas. In a press release from the City, Marina Director Denis Frain shared his thoughts on the meeting.
“We are excited to engage with our community and partner with Stantec Consulting to chart the course for the future of our Municipal Marina,” said Frain. “This meeting presents a valuable opportunity for residents to voice their opinions, share ideas, and contribute to the enhancement of this vital community asset.” Marina continued on page 8
